The McKesson Finance Leadership Program (FLP) is a two-year rotational development program designed to attract, develop, and retain high-potential Finance talent with the capability and aspiration to become future leaders within McKesson. FLP Associates complete four six-month rotations across Corporate Finance, business-unit Finance, and other strategic Finance functions. Through these experiences, Associates build broad enterprise perspective, strengthen technical and leadership capabilities, develop business acumen, and gain exposure to diverse teams, leaders, and business challenges across McKesson. In addition to rotational assignments, FLP Associates participate in structured development programming, coaching, networking, executive exposure, and other experiences designed to accelerate their growth as Finance professionals and leaders. Rotational assignments are based on business needs and individual development opportunities and may include areas such as FP&A, Controllership, Internal Audit, Customer Finance, Strategy, Transformation, and other Corporate or business-unit Finance functions.
